Which individual protection is found in the fifth amendment to the u.S. Constitution?

Law
1 answer:
marishachu [46]4 years ago
3 0

Answer: In the fifth amendment is contained the "due process law". It means that the population have the right to be accused and judged under the same rules for everybody, by judges named before the moment og the fact to interpretate the law.

It also containes the private property principle.

EXW, FOB, CFR, and DDP are the Incoterms that are most frequently used in relation to marine freight. They can be separated into two groups based on advantages for both buyers and sellers.

Simply said, FOB and EXW are the most advantageous rules for a buyer. They give the option of selecting a freight forwarder, who is in charge of planning a significant portion of the shipment. In contrast, the seller selects a freight forwarding company when using CFR or DDP.

Furthermore, compared to CFR and DDP, EXW and FOB terms offer more flexibility in terms of planning, budgeting, and transportation. Who pays for costs associated with, for example, loading and unloading, customs processes, and insurance are also determined under Incoterms 2020.

FOB is without a doubt the rule that is applied the most in maritime transit. It should be noted that this choice solely and only pertains to interior and maritime transportation.

Like FOB, CIF is only used in the context of maritime and inland shipping. It is the second most popular rule in marine transportation as a result. An alternative to CIF in this situation is a CIP rule. It is not advised to transport containers using CIF.

The Incoterms 2020 FCA rule is the foundation for about 40% of contracts throughout the world. The fundamental reason for this is that it pertains to all forms of transportation, including combination transport.

Any mode of transportation is subject to Incoterms 2020 DAP. This formula can also be applied to combined transportation, which combines several modes of transportation.

Which type of injury prevention begins after an injury and is done to limit the damage caused by the injury?
azamat

Answer:

Tertiary.

Explanation:

In medicine, prevention can be primary, secondary or tertiary.

Tertiary prevention refers to type of prevention that <u>takes place ones the individual has an illness or has been injured </u>and <u>its goal is to soften the impact of the illness or injury that he/she suffered.</u>

Tertiary prevention involves action to <u>prevent sequels, to act so that the illness or injury doesn't get worse and to reduce complications.</u>

Therefore, the type of injury prevention that begins after an injury is done to limit the damage caused by it is the tertiary.

Which of the following might hinder Insect life and prevent an accurate estimation of time of death?
DaniilM [7]

Answer:

Option C. weather conditions

Explanation:

Insects are organisms that can be used to determine the time of death of a corpse.

The use of insects to determine the time of death is a study called Forensic Entomology.

An example of an insect found around a corpse is the blowfly. It is one of the first organisms that is observed around a fresh corpse because it is present within first few minutes of death.

One of the factors or conditions that can hinder or prevents the accurate determination of time of death as well as insect life is weather conditions.

A cold weather condition has been observed to slow down the development of insects on the corpse.

Very harsh and dry weather conditions has been observed to hinder the life and prevent the development of insects on the corpses because these dry weather conditions dry out all the moisture from the corpse making it very difficult for the insects to thrive on the corpse.

Moist and warm weather conditions have been observed to favour the growth of these organisms on the corpse.
